Dam in Two Rivers

View of a unidentified dam surrounded by autumnal trees. An industrial building is on the right. Caption reads: "Two Rivers, Wis. Scenes on an Auto Trip." |

Location of the dam was initially identified as Shoto Falls; however, a local researcher has stated that it does not appear to be any dam or mill in Shoto, WI. It has been suggested that the dam looks very similar to the Dells Mill in Augusta, Wisconsin, but the foundation and other details prevent confirmation at this time. |
